pv fuse box

A pv fuse box is an essential protective device designed specifically for photovoltaic solar energy systems. This specialized electrical enclosure safeguards solar panel installations by housing fuses and circuit protection components that prevent overcurrent, short circuits, and electrical faults. The pv fuse box serves as a critical junction point where solar panel strings connect before power flows to the inverter, ensuring safe and efficient energy conversion. Modern pv fuse box units incorporate advanced protection mechanisms including DC-rated fuses, surge protection devices, and monitoring capabilities that detect abnormal electrical conditions. These boxes are engineered to withstand harsh outdoor environments with weather-resistant enclosures rated for UV exposure, temperature fluctuations, and moisture ingress. The pv fuse box typically features multiple input channels for connecting several solar panel strings, allowing flexible system configurations for residential, commercial, and utility-scale installations. Technological features include tool-free fuse replacement, transparent covers for visual inspection, and optional remote monitoring integration. Applications span across rooftop solar installations, ground-mounted solar farms, off-grid power systems, and hybrid energy solutions. The pv fault-free fuse box design ensures compliance with international electrical standards and solar installation codes, providing installers and system owners with reliable protection that minimizes downtime and maintenance costs while maximizing energy production efficiency throughout the solar system's operational lifetime.

Advanced Multi-String Protection Technology

Advanced Multi-String Protection Technology

The pv fuse box incorporates sophisticated multi-string protection that independently monitors and safeguards each solar panel array connected to your system. This intelligent design prevents a single faulty string from compromising your entire installation, ensuring continuous power generation even when one section requires maintenance. Unlike basic protection solutions, this advanced pv fuse box configuration allows individual string disconnection without system-wide shutdowns, maximizing uptime and energy production. The technology includes precisely calibrated DC-rated fuses engineered specifically for photovoltaic applications, which respond faster and more accurately than standard AC fuses to solar-specific electrical characteristics. This specialized protection recognizes the unique challenges of DC current interruption, preventing dangerous arcing and ensuring clean circuit breaks. Installation teams appreciate the labeled connection points and color-coded wiring terminals that reduce installation errors and accelerate project completion. System owners benefit from reduced maintenance costs as technicians can quickly identify and isolate problem strings using the organized layout, minimizing diagnostic time and service expenses while maintaining optimal energy harvest from functioning arrays.
Industrial-Grade Weather-Resistant Construction

Industrial-Grade Weather-Resistant Construction

Every pv fuse box features robust industrial-grade enclosures built to withstand decades of outdoor exposure without compromising protection performance. The UV-stabilized housing resists sun degradation that causes standard electrical boxes to crack and fail, while the IP65 or higher ingress protection rating ensures complete defense against dust infiltration and water jets from any direction. This exceptional weatherproofing proves critical for installations in coastal regions with salt spray exposure, industrial areas with airborne contaminants, or agricultural settings with dust and moisture challenges. The corrosion-resistant materials and sealed cable entry systems maintain electrical integrity across temperature ranges from extreme cold to desert heat, preventing condensation-related failures that plague inferior products. Ventilation design within the pv fuse box manages internal temperatures without compromising weather protection, extending component lifespan and maintaining consistent electrical performance. The lockable access panels provide security against tampering while allowing authorized personnel quick maintenance access, satisfying both safety regulations and practical operational needs for commercial and utility-scale projects where multiple personnel may interact with the system throughout its operational life.
